The Predatory Nature of Lions: A Closer Examination
Lions (Panthera leo) are often referred to as the "king of the jungle," an epithet that underscores their status as apex predators in their habitats. Their physical attributes, including powerful jaws, sharp claws, and keen senses, are finely tuned for hunting. Lions primarily hunt in groups, known as prides, which enhances their efficacy in capturing prey, primarily consisting of large ungulates. Their social structure not only facilitates group hunting strategies but also allows for the successful upbringing of their young, ensuring the continuation of their predatory lineage. This social and physical adaptation solidifies their role as dominant carnivores in the African savannah.
Moreover, lions exhibit behaviors that are characteristic of sophisticated hunters. They rely on stealth and teamwork, often using the cover of tall grasses to ambush unsuspecting prey. This strategic hunting approach aligns with their diet, which is predominantly meat-based. By targeting vulnerable animals such as wildebeests and zebras, lions contribute to maintaining the balance within their ecosystem. The culling of weaker individuals within prey populations promotes a healthier genetic pool, exemplifying the ecological benefits that arise from their predatory lifestyle. Thus, the lion’s predatory nature is not merely instinctual but is also crucial for ecological stability.
In addition, the lion’s role as a carnivore extends beyond immediate predation. They are a vital component of the food chain, influencing the distribution and behavior of herbivores within their territory. The presence of lions can regulate prey populations, preventing overgrazing and allowing for vegetation to flourish. This interplay between predator and prey highlights the complex relationships that define ecosystems and affirms the lion’s integral role in sustaining biodiversity. Herbivores Under Scrutiny: Giraffe, Elephant, and Bear Comparison
In stark contrast to the lions, herbivores like giraffes (Giraffa camelopardalis), elephants (Loxodonta africana), and bears (Ursidae family) exhibit a fundamentally different approach to their diets. Giraffes are specialized browsers, feeding primarily on the leaves of trees, particularly acacias. Their long necks and prehensile tongues allow them to access food that is out of reach for many other animals, thus minimizing competition for resources. This adaptation not only highlights their herbivorous nature but also serves an ecological function by shaping the structure of their environments through selective feeding.
Elephants, known as the "gentle giants" of the animal kingdom, embody a more substantial herbivorous presence. Their diet comprises a wide range of vegetation, including grasses, fruits, and bark. Elephants play a critical role in their ecosystems as "ecosystem engineers." By uprooting trees and creating clearings, they facilitate the growth of various plant species and provide habitats for other animals. This behavior underscores the significance of herbivores in promoting biodiversity and maintaining the health of their habitats. Unlike lions, whose roles are predatory, elephants contribute to the environment in a more nurturing capacity, showcasing the diverse strategies of survival and adaptation.
Bears, while primarily classified as omnivores, also provide an interesting comparison in this context. Species such as the American black bear (Ursus americanus) consume a varied diet that includes fruits, nuts, and fish. While they share some carnivorous tendencies, especially in their hunting of salmon during spawning seasons, their overall dietary habits are representative of opportunistic herbivores. This flexibility allows bears to thrive in diverse habitats, but it also complicates their classification in the predator-prey dynamic. Understanding the dietary preferences of bears further emphasizes the differences between true carnivores like lions and those species that largely rely on plant-based diets.
